WebHere are four ways to make changes that you can stick to, and enjoy as part of your daily routine: 1. Build more activity into your commute. This could mean walking, cycling or running all or part of the way to work. If you take public transport, you could get off your bus or train early and walk the rest of the way.

WebAug 3, 2024 · Exercise increases your overall health and your sense of well-being, which puts more pep in your step every day. But exercise also has some direct stress-busting benefits. It pumps up your endorphins. Physical activity may help bump up the production of your brain's feel-good neurotransmitters, called endorphins.
